Intern within the Information Technology Services Unit (Cyber)

Kosovo Specialist Chambers and Specialist Prosecutor's Office

The Information Technology Services Unit (ITSU) provides the technical infrastructure and applications, including courtroom & broadcast technology.

Reporting Line:

The Intern reports to the Head of Information Technology Services Unit.

Main Tasks and Responsibilities:

  • To support the Information Technology Services Unit in modelling and strengthening its cyber operations/processes;
  • To assist in improving the cyber universe & cloud, and to identify issues and correlations;
  • To assist in incidents and response actions;
  • To research, structure and address vulnerabilities, technical and non-technical;
  • To perform any other related tasks as requested by the supervisor.

Essential Qualifications and Experience:

  • An undergraduate or postgraduate, who is currently enrolled at University or has recently graduated from University, or a professional who has graduated from University and will use the experience of the internship for further studies or research/writing in an area related to the work of the Kosovo Specialist Chambers and Specialist Prosecutor’s Office;
  • Excellent communication skills coupled with high-level proficiency in oral and written English;
  • Well-organised and able to multi-task;
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ications;
  • Ability to adapt to multicultural and multilingual working environments.

Desirable Qualifications and Experience:

  • A completion of a minimum of three (3) years of studies corresponding to a Bachelor’s degree with a specialisation in IT or any other related area;
  • International experience.
